Output 74ebb908f5124a3fa8e9e2bcc473139bfe846917547aeff2ddbae2b938fd19bc:8

value
13820624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0e0c37dff6fae3e432928ee3d8f799ea2a6be11 OP_EQUAL
address
3PefMSANFzYQnTUJ6MaUGs7PfzwPwD3o9n
transaction
74ebb908f5124a3fa8e9e2bcc473139bfe846917547aeff2ddbae2b938fd19bc
spent
true